ITALY—Italian pharmaceutical company Alfasigma has agreed to acquire Nordic Group in a strategic move that will strengthen its specialty care business and broaden its international footprint across Europe, Canada, and Japan.

The acquisition forms part of the company’s long-term strategy to expand its presence in specialty and rare diseases while enhancing its portfolio in key therapeutic areas.

The transaction will be completed through a share purchase agreement with SEVER Life Sciences, under which Alfasigma will acquire 100% of Nordic Group and its subsidiaries.

Although the companies have not disclosed the financial terms of the deal, the acquisition remains subject to customary closing conditions, including regulatory approvals.

Expanded rheumatology and specialty care portfolio

A key benefit of the acquisition is the addition of Nordic Pharma’s rheumatoid arthritis business to Alfasigma’s growing immunology portfolio.

The deal includes the Nordimet methotrexate franchise, a well-established treatment used in managing rheumatoid arthritis.

The acquisition will complement Alfasigma’s existing rheumatology offering, which includes Jyseleca, a therapy approved as a second-line treatment for inflammatory and autoimmune con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is and ulcerative colitis.

Alfasigma currently markets Jyseleca across the European Union, the European Economic Area, and the United Kingdom.

Beyond rheumatology, the agreement also adds Nordic Pharma’s portfolio in women’s health, critical care, and ophthalmology.

These products will broaden Alfasigma’s range of specialty medicines and strengthen its position in several therapeutic segments.

Broader international reach and workforce growth

The acquisition will significantly expand Alfasigma’s commercial operations.

Once the transaction is completed, the company will have a direct presence in 18 European countries while extending its commercial activities into Canada and Japan.

In addition, approximately 265 Nordic Pharma employees will join Alfasigma, bringing new expertise and strengthening the company’s scientific and commercial capabilities as it continues its international expansion.

Alfasigma Chief Executive Officer Francesco Balestrieri said the company is pursuing a focused strategy to identify opportunities that support the growth of its global specialty and rare disease business, particularly in gastroenterology and immunology.

He described the acquisition of Nordic Pharma as an important milestone that strengthens Alfasigma’s European presence while expanding its rheumatology portfolio.

He added that combining the two companies’ product portfolios, scientific expertise, and skilled teams will enhance their ability to deliver innovative treatments and create greater value for both patients and shareholders.

Nordic Group Chief Executive Officer Charlotte Phelps said Alfasigma is well positioned to support Nordic Pharma’s next phase of growth.

She noted that both companies share a strong commitment to science, innovation, entrepreneurship, and patient care, adding that the combined organization will be better equipped to meet patients’ needs through its expanded capabilities.

Building a global specialty pharmaceutical business

Headquartered in Italy, Alfasigma is a privately owned pharmaceutical company with operations spanning more than 100 markets worldwide.

The company employs approximately 4,000 people and continues to invest in expanding its specialty care portfolio through strategic acquisitions and partnerships.

The acquisition of Nordic Group represents another step in its efforts to strengthen its international presence and diversify its offerings across multiple therapeutic areas.
